Output ec5986d099008e27760613b7cfdafe5397e6a0423a8e8a9d512b595ae4e581da:8

value
552496
script pubkey
OP_0 OP_PUSHBYTES_20 f5b1b97b7197ba6dc9890cdba8f6ebda1d46d933
address
bc1q7kcmj7m3j7axmjvfpnd63ahtmgw5dkfnytslc0
transaction
ec5986d099008e27760613b7cfdafe5397e6a0423a8e8a9d512b595ae4e581da
confirmations
60053
spent
true